Summary of Common Advanced Settings Setting Name Recommendation Virtualization Runs VMs, Docker, Android Subs. Enable if needed. SATA Mode Sets drive protocol (AHCI/RAID). Set to AHCI for SSD. UMA Buffer Sets Shared Video Memory. 512MB-2GB (depending on RAM). XMP Profile Boosts RAM Speed. Enable for high-speed RAM. Secure Boot Security protocol for Windows. Enable for Win 10/11.

InsydeH2O Setup Utility Rev 5.0 typically hides its "Advanced" menu by default to prevent accidental changes that could destabilize the system. Accessing these hidden features usually requires specific key combinations or administrative overrides. Unlocking the Advanced Settings
